Like Usetiful and Lou, Stonly has a free forever plan limited to 5 guides, no team seats and 1000 guide views per month. Stonly Pricing

The 24 Best Email Marketing Tools
Owned by Campaign Monitor, Delivra is an email service provider designed for sophisticated, high-volume email marketing. Features include list segmentation, auto-responders, a drag-and-drop editor, multi-channel drip campaigns, pre-built and custom templates, and engagement scoring.

7 Best Campaign Monitor Alternatives for 2023
Mind that you can’t create landing pages with Campaign Monitor. If you need a solution for lead generation, you’ll also need to invest in a landing page builder and integrate it with Campaign Monitor… or use Sendinblue.
7 Cheaper Mailchimp Alternatives to Consider in 2019
Campaign Monitor makes it very easy to personalize your emails. And you also get a great-looking automation flow builder that rivals ConvertKit. That, along with a well-designed interface, is why you might want to pay a little more for Campaign Monitor.
